Transaction 29375b4c09665173f7641aabf215a1c3ab0aab371dd874a7a18693e25766aef7

5 Input
2 Outputs
  • 29375b4c09665173f7641aabf215a1c3ab0aab371dd874a7a18693e25766aef7:0
  • value  9913886
    address  157R4cKknNvEjYcjgxpYUNS1Pz7V9LjFvC
  • 29375b4c09665173f7641aabf215a1c3ab0aab371dd874a7a18693e25766aef7:1
  • value  708620000
    address  3BNvu7aorNLDMXq1MZnkpPC47whPQr5dy2